Working in Tandem

NITI Aayog’s Vice Chairman Mr. Suman Berry recently called upon Andhra Pradesh’s chief minister Mr. Nara Chandrababu Naidu at State Secretariat.

In his meeting Mr. Naidu apprised him of Swarnandhra-2047 with economic growth, skill development, industries, sustainability as the main themes.

He sought NITI Aayog’s cooperation in providing innovations – technology and supporting the implementation of new policies.

The Chief Minister said that AP is trying to achieve a growth rate of 15 percent every year and establish an economy of $ 2.4 trillion by 2047. The Chief Minister expressed hope that with the support of NITI Aayog, AP will be a model state in the achieving of Viksit Bharat 2047.

Mr. Naidu also expressed his desire for NITI Aayog to play a key role in data collection, best practices, strategic partnerships, attracting private investment, FDI, resource mobilization, etc for which he suggested a review should be conducted every three months.

He proposed that the AP government and NITI Aayog work together in industrial corridors, skilling hubs, smart cities, and strengthening infrastructure.
